Class: QgsCurveEditorWidget

class qgis.gui.QgsCurveEditorWidget(parent: QWidget = None, curve: QgsCurveTransform = QgsCurveTransform())

Bases: PyQt5.QtWidgets.QWidget

Constructor for QgsCurveEditorWidget.

A widget for manipulating QgsCurveTransform curves.

New in version 3.0.

setHistogramSource(self, layer: QgsVectorLayer, expression: str)

Sets a layer and expression source for values to show in a histogram behind the curve. The histogram is generated in a background thread to keep the widget responsive.
